弦提供很多音乐服务商的服务,也支持本地音乐文件的播放(开发中)。
弦使用 spotify UI 的框架。
我想写一个交互人性,UI 简洁的音乐播放器。希望它专注于资源的整合(音乐,播客,有声书等等), 同时也兼顾易用性,如果也能提供像煎蛋那样的用户互动功能(ooxx)就更好了。 如果用户不需要为不同来源的数据而去频繁地换 app,用户喜欢的所有资源都像在本地数据库一样,方便地组织, 同时用户的行为也可以同步到源数据网站,那不是很不错的事情吗。
Chord 是出于以上目的写的,是一个探索性的尝试。目前的 v0.1.0 版本只完成了一些基本的功能, 还有很多的功能待完成(像推荐歌曲的显示就要到下一版才能完成),但日常使用应该没有太大的问题。
如果你是开发者,和我有相同的想法,很欢迎提出产品的建议,更欢迎贡献代码 ;)
Logo 现在还没有设计,用的是 electron 默认的。如果你有 Logo 的设计想法,很欢迎你提供设计作品 👏
UI 设计用了 spotify web 的
欢迎吐槽~~
对于需要付费和无版权不能播放歌曲的歌曲,现在还没有做弹出提示,下一版会做,所以目前播放时可能会出现部分歌曲播放不了的情况,或是不能播放专辑/歌单中所有的歌。
1
sunnyadamm 2018-12-07 08:42:51 +08:00
看起来不错
|
2
TheGooooooooooo 2018-12-07 08:49:12 +08:00
mark!
|
3
missdeer 2018-12-07 08:51:26 +08:00
漂亮,不过大概很吃内存
|
4
FakeLeung 2018-12-07 09:18:44 +08:00
看到 package.json 就咯噔一下,不会是基于 electron 吧。。。一看,果然。。
太大了。。 |
5
Kilerd 2018-12-07 09:18:56 +08:00
electron 打扰了
|
6
Spoter 2018-12-07 09:20:49 +08:00
喜欢 已 star
|
7
lychnis 2018-12-07 09:21:35 +08:00 via Android
所以你能说下这个东西和其他产品特色?
还有为什么别人给你贡献代码? 靠爱发电? |
8
laike9m 2018-12-07 09:25:40 +08:00 via Android
feature 有几个我很喜欢,打算尝试一下
|
9
lingll 2018-12-07 09:27:02 +08:00
我就说奇怪了, 为什么都可以播放网络上的资源了, 怎么本地音乐文件的播放还不支持, 看样子网络资源的播放就直接放了个 h5?
|
10
timothyye 2018-12-07 09:32:06 +08:00 via Android
lz 酷玩粉丝啊,哈哈
|
11
ryougifujino 2018-12-07 09:39:31 +08:00
感觉不错
|
12
x97bgt 2018-12-07 09:42:02 +08:00 via iPhone
似乎不支持 Apple Music ???
|
13
dinjufen 2018-12-07 09:43:37 +08:00
不错,支持
|
15
a4854857 2018-12-07 09:51:30 +08:00
为啥都嫌弃 electron。 虾米不就是个 electron 么
|
16
PeterD OP @lingll 本地资源的加入需要考虑音频文件信息的读取与信息的组织,如何与网络信息相关连的问题,还有考虑信息缺失的问题。这些是需要思考的,目前我还没有思考的很好。
音频文件的播放是由 electron (也就是 chromium 底层) 完成的。 |
17
83f420984 2018-12-07 09:56:05 +08:00
上面两个 login 点不动,QQ 音乐授权完没反应,一脸蒙逼。。。。
系统:mac 10.12 |
18
PeterD OP @x97bgt Apple Music 没研究过,之前我订阅了 2 年,配和 xiami 来用,感觉资源也都能在 xiami 上找到。
以后可以研究一下,看看能不能加入。 |
19
PeterD OP @83f420984
你可以打开 View >> Toggle DevTools, 把报的错提到 github. 现在 debug 的代码很粗糙,很快会改的 ;) ---------- 我的环境是: ``` ProductName: Mac OS X ProductVersion: 10.13.6 BuildVersion: 17G3025 ``` 我这,3 个站的登录都没问题 |
20
fyibmsd 2018-12-07 10:08:05 +08:00
electron 打扰了
|
23
PeterD OP @83f420984
spotify web UI 不是开源的。。。非常抱歉。 我直接用了 open.spotify.com html/css 的布局设计。 我知道这等同于抄袭,以后会不断的改变 html/css 的布局代码吧。。。。 |
24
RockShake 2018-12-07 10:31:35 +08:00
和 Listen 1 很像,小心收到律师函,这种聚合做大了都很危险
|
25
joiejia 2018-12-07 11:12:28 +08:00
qq 授权无法登陆
付费 /单独版权歌曲无提示,导致能搜到,能加进播放列表,但都无法播放 |
26
Ricky123 2018-12-07 11:14:06 +08:00
很棒啊,Electron 怎么了,好的应用、不卡就行了
|
27
Wichna 2018-12-07 11:15:23 +08:00
很不错,建议 UI 还是要自己创新一下
|
30
iAndychan 2018-12-07 11:24:36 +08:00
Spotify 和 Apple Music 都有公开 API 接入的吧,要不要研究一下。
|
31
PeterD OP 对于需要付费和无版权不能播放歌曲的歌曲,现在还没有做弹出提示,下一版会做,所以目前播放时可能会出现部分歌曲播放不了的情况,或是不能播放专辑 /歌单中所有的歌。
@joiejia |
34
FakeLeung 2018-12-07 11:36:26 +08:00
@imshf #28
把图片传到微博图床,然后直接插入图片链接就行了。 不会的用 chrome 插件,v2explus https://chrome.google.com/webstore/detail/v2ex-plus/daeclijmnojoemooblcbfeeceopnkolo |
35
20015jjw 2018-12-07 11:56:31 +08:00 via Android
spotify 用户:huh ?
|
36
PeterD OP |
37
boycottangent 2018-12-07 12:44:45 +08:00 via iPhone
有没有连接到 last.fm 的功能,超级希望播放器能有这个...就是因为这点才忍受了 ieasemusic 的其他缺点
|
38
PeterD OP @boycottangent 计划中是要做的,但还没看这么接入
|
39
xytyzgf 2018-12-07 13:41:37 +08:00
提交一个 bug:
由于是浏览器的壳,所以可以放大,这样好像不太美观。。。 ![image.png]( https://upload-images.jianshu.io/upload_images/8595440-edfb9fc1e0f918b0.png?imageMogr2/auto-orient/strip%7CimageView2/2/w/1240) |
41
free9fw 2018-12-07 17:28:34 +08:00
要是 macOS 原生的会更好
|
42
Nobitasean 2018-12-07 17:30:17 +08:00
东西不错,但是我估计会吃律师函。还有接口要维护
|
43
xunqin 2018-12-07 21:43:31 +08:00
我以前一直用 listen1,你这个款播放器能否加入支持 airplay 协议呢,可以用 sonos 放
|
45
fhefh 2018-12-08 11:15:32 +08:00
一看 果然有 electron 喜欢 macOS 原生的 体积有点大
|
46
hronro 2018-12-11 18:51:16 +08:00
看到 Electron 就放弃了
|
47
renxiangbin 2018-12-12 13:05:59 +08:00
特登录支持,加油。你是最胖的。
|
48
ryougifujino 2018-12-19 00:36:58 +08:00
界面蛮喜欢的,pinch 一下就放大了,这个确实要改改,还有就是渐变背景的色块感觉蛮明显的?
|
49
yeah2109 2019-05-14 11:22:51 +08:00
为什么看到 electron 就放弃
|